Achieving perfection in shrimp fried rice requires attention to detail from start to finish.

Begin by selecting high-quality ingredients, including fresh shrimp, preferably large and deveined, and aromatic long-grain rice such as jasmine or basmati. To enhance the flavor profile, consider marinating the shrimp briefly in a mixture of soy sauce, garlic, and ginger before cooking. Next, prepare the rice ahead of time and allow it to cool completely. Cold rice is ideal for stir-frying as it prevents clumping and ensures each grain remains distinct and fluffy. For added depth of flavor, you can use day-old rice or even leftover rice from a previous meal. In a wok or large skillet, heat oil over medium-high heat and sauté the marinated shrimp until they turn pink and opaque. Remove the shrimp from the pan and set aside. In the same pan, scramble eggs until just set, then transfer them to the plate with the cooked shrimp. Now, it's time to stir-fry the vegetables. Add a bit more oil to the pan if needed and toss in diced carrots, peas, and finely chopped green onions. Stir-fry until the vegetables are tender yet still crisp.

Bringing It All Together

Once the shrimp, eggs, and vegetables are cooked, return them to the pan along with the cooled rice. Drizzle with soy sauce and a splash of sesame oil for a savory umami flavor. Use a spatula to toss everything together, ensuring that the ingredients are evenly distributed and the rice is heated through. For a final flourish, garnish the shrimp fried rice with additional chopped green onions and a sprinkle of toasted sesame seeds. Serve piping hot and savor the irresistible aroma and flavors of this classic dish.

Variations and Customizations

While traditional shrimp fried rice is undeniably delicious, feel free to put your own spin on it by incorporating your favorite ingredients and flavors. Experiment with different vegetables such as bell peppers, broccoli, or mushrooms, or add a touch of heat with sliced chili peppers or a drizzle of sriracha. For a heartier version, you can stir in diced chicken, pork, or tofu along with the shrimp. To elevate the dish further, consider topping it with crispy shallots or fried garlic for extra crunch and depth of flavor.
